360 kcalFalafels With Tahini Sauce
720 min serves 4
VeganDairy-Free
11gprotein31gcarbs24gfat
Ingredients
- •1 cup garbazo beans
- •1 medium onion
- •6 cloves garlic
- •2 tablespoons cilantro
- •2 tablespoons parsley
- •1 teaspoon cumin
- •1⅛ teaspoons sea salt
- •1 teaspoon pepper flakes
- •1 teaspoon baking powder
- •5 tablespoons flour
- •tahini sauce
- •½ cup tahini paste
- •½ cup water
- •2 jucie of lemons

Method
From foodista.com — read the original
- Soak the garbanzo beans overnight -drain.
- In a food processor add all the other ingredients except the flour and process until crumbly.
- Pour into a large bowl, add the flour a a tablespoon at the time and mix well.
- Keep adding flour until you can easily form the mixture into balls or patties without them falling apart.
- Place in the refridgerator and allow to chill while you make the Tahini Sauce.
- For the Tahini Sauce
- Place all the ingredients for the tahini sauce in the food processor and process until smooth, it should be a thin sauce.
- If it becomes too thick add more water or if you really like the tang add more lemon juice.
